Financial Literacy at Emory Emory Financial Literacy works to inform students about the importance of sound financial decisions.

The goal of the Financial Literacy Program is to help Emory students improve their understanding of financial concepts and services so that they are empowered to make informed choices and take action to improve their present and long-term financial well-being.

2026 Super Museum Sunday
Sunday, February 8, 2026, 12:00 pm - 4:00 pm

Explore history, arts, and culture in communities throughout Georgia as over 100 museums and historic sites across the state open to the public for free during this popular event organized as part of the annual Georgia History Festival.
